New iterative construction approach to routing with compacted area

The new iterative construction approach presented in this paper consists of three algorithms, namely, channel expansion routing, track assignment, and module location refinement. These algorithms, contrary to the conventional methods implemented with a sequence of tools separately, are linked with a common data structure which guarantees a maximal compatibility. With an initial nonoverlapping placement as input, the iterative construction approach generates a final layout with more compacted area than the layout result from the one-dimensional compactor or some of two-dimensional compactors. Several layout examples in the literature are tested to show the effectiveness of our approach.
